KUWAIT HEISCO EYES BUSINESS VOLS OVER KWD100M THIS YR

Kuwait's Heavy Engineering Industries and Shipbuilding Co. (SHIP.KW), or Heisco, expects its business to grow to over 100 million Kuwaiti dinars ($358 million) this year.

KUWAIT OIL PLANS SEISMIC SURVEY IN NORTHERN REGION NEXT MO

Government-owned Kuwait Oil Co., or KOC, plans to carry out a seismic survey next month in the Gulf state's northern region where natural gas was discovered six years ago.

BAHRAIN SEEKS MORE US INVEST; BILATERAL TRADE $1.8B IN 2011

Bahrain, whose bilateral trade with the United States was $1.8 billion in 2011, will continue its promotional efforts to attract more U.S. investments, said Bahraini industry and commerce minister Hassan Fakhro.

BAHRAIN BANAGAS, TATWEER MULL EXPANDING JOINT GAS PROJECT

Bahrain National Gas Co., or Banagas, will team up with the local Tatweer Petroleum Co. to expand its natural gas operations if the outcome of a study is positive.

EGYPT MIN: ECONOMY GREW BY 5.2% ON YEAR IN 1Q 2012

Egypt's economy grew by 5.2% in the first quarter of 2012 rebounding from the first quarter of last year when the country's gross domestic product shrunk by 4.3%, said the country's minister of planning and international cooperation, Fayza Abul Naga.
